Insulin Timing Guide: When to Inject for Best Results

Getting your insulin timing right is just as important as the dose itself. Injecting too early or too late relative to meals can cause dangerous blood sugar swings β€” hyperglycemia after eating or hypoglycemia before your food absorbs. This guide breaks down optimal injection timing for every major insulin type so you can stay in your target range with confidence.

Why Insulin Timing Matters

Insulin works by moving glucose from your bloodstream into your cells. When the peak action of your insulin doesn't match the peak rise of glucose from a meal, you get a mismatch that leads to poor control. Consistently poor timing contributes to A1C creep, energy crashes, and increased risk of long-term complications. Understanding your insulin's onset, peak, and duration is the foundation of good timing.

Insulin Types and Their Timing Windows

Insulin TypeExamplesInject Before MealOnsetPeak
Rapid-actingLispro, Aspart, Glulisine0–15 minutes before10–30 min1–2 hours
Short-acting (Regular)Humulin R, Novolin R30–45 minutes before30–60 min2–4 hours
Intermediate-actingNPH (Humulin N)Twice daily, with meals1–3 hours4–8 hours
Long-actingGlargine, Detemir, DegludecSame time daily, no meal required1–2 hoursFlat/minimal
Ultra rapid-actingFiasp, Lyumjev0–2 min before or during meal2–15 min1–1.5 hours

Rapid-Acting Insulin: The 15-Minute Rule

Rapid-acting analogs like insulin lispro and aspart are the most commonly prescribed mealtime insulins. The general guideline is to inject 10–15 minutes before eating. This allows the insulin to begin working just as carbohydrates start hitting your bloodstream. If your pre-meal blood sugar is already high (above 180 mg/dL), injecting 20–30 minutes before the meal gives the insulin a head start. If your blood sugar is running low before eating, you may inject right at the start of your meal or even during it.

Regular (Short-Acting) Insulin: Plan Ahead

Regular insulin is slower to activate and requires a longer lead time β€” typically 30 to 45 minutes before a meal. Many people underestimate this and inject too close to eating, resulting in post-meal spikes followed by a late hypoglycemic episode. If you use Regular insulin in a pen or vial, set a kitchen timer as a reminder to help build the habit. Long-Acting Insulin: Consistency is Key

Basal insulins like glargine (Lantus, Basaglar, Toujeo) and degludec (Tresiba) are designed to be injected at the same time every day, regardless of meals. They provide a steady background level of insulin over 20–24+ hours. Missing your basal dose by several hours can leave gaps in coverage, especially overnight. Whether you choose morning or bedtime dosing, keep it consistent. Many people find bedtime dosing helps counteract the dawn phenomenon β€” a natural early-morning rise in blood sugar.

Practical Tips for Better Insulin Timing

  • Check blood sugar before every meal β€” your pre-meal reading should influence your exact timing window.
  • Use a phone alarm to remind yourself to inject before meals, especially for Regular insulin.
  • Rotate injection sites consistently β€” absorption speed varies between the abdomen (fastest), thighs, and arms.
  • Keep insulin at proper temperature β€” cold insulin absorbs more slowly; let refrigerated pens warm for a few minutes before injecting.
  • Account for high-fat meals β€” fat slows gastric emptying, so you may need to split your dose or delay slightly for pizza or fatty foods.
  • Track your results β€” log injection time, meal time, and 2-hour post-meal readings to spot patterns.

Key Takeaways

  • Rapid-acting insulin: inject 10–15 minutes before meals.
  • Regular insulin: inject 30–45 minutes before meals.
  • Long-acting insulin: inject at the same time daily regardless of meals.
  • Adjust timing based on pre-meal blood sugar levels.
  • Absorption site and insulin temperature affect how quickly insulin works.
  • Consistent habits and tracking are the best tools for optimizing timing.
